Rationale: Physical weathering involves the mechanical breakdown of rocks without changing their chemical composition. Option A exemplifies this process, as the repeated freezing and thawing of water causes cracks in the rock, physically altering its structure.
Option B describes sediment transport, which is a process of erosion rather than weathering. Option C refers to the formation of a sandbar, a deposition process, not related to weathering. Option D involves chemical weathering, where acid rain alters the chemical structure of a statue, rather than physically breaking it down.
